<p>Guaranteed Auto Protection Plans (GAP) may be offered to  you when you buy a new car. GAP protection covers the difference between  what the consumer&#8217;s insurance pays when a vehicle is totaled or stolen  and not recovered and the amount the consumer owes to the bank, sales  finance company, or lessor. <p>Combining errands into one trip saves you time and money. Several short trips taken from a cold start can use twice as much fuel as a longer multipurpose trip covering the same distance when the engine is warm. <p>Aggressive driving (speeding, rapid acceleration and braking) wastes gas. It can lower your gas mileage by 33 percent at highway speeds and by 5 percent around town. Sensible driving is also safer for you and others, so you may save more than gas money.</p>

<p>A number of inexpensive options can help you reduce fuel consumption:</p>

Air conditioning can increase fuel consumption by 20 percent in city driving because of the extra load placed on the engine. A good ventilation system reduces the need to drive with the air conditioning on or the windows open.
